General building rules and
regulations for AYY’s properties

The rules and regulations apply to all persons living in AYY’s apartments and using
AYY’s facilities. The rules are valid until further notice.

1 § Scope of application

In addition to what is stipulated in the rental agreement, other regulations and
instructions of Aalto University Student Union (AYY), general acts and decrees and the
Public Order Act, these rules and regulations are obeyed in the properties owned by
AYY and in their vicinity.

2§ Violation of the rules and regulations

Violation of the rules and regulations may result in liability for damages or the
termination of the rental agreement.

3 § General provisions concerning order

In AYY’s properties and their vicinity, one must behave in such a way that residential
peace and quiet and the comfort of living is not unduly disturbed or impaired.
Residents and users of the facilities must ensure that their guests also comply with
these provisions.

4 § Quiet hours

On weekdays from 10pm to 7am and on weekends and public holidays from 11pm
to 9am, it is prohibited to make any kind of noise, excluding a correctly performed
teekkari hymn. Separate user hours apply to some rental facilities. In the case of
occasional disturbance which cannot be avoided, the matter must be agreed well in
advance with the residents who would be affected by the disturbance. It is prohibited
to cause excessive noise or other disturbance at any time of the day.

5 § Taking care of facilities and obligation to notify

Compliance with the law, regulations and good manners must be observed in
apartments and other areas of the property. Apartments and facilities must be
cleaned and cared for carefully. If the apartment includes common areas, balcony,
terrace or an apartment-specific yard, the resident is also responsible for its care and
cleanliness.
The apartment may not be renovated, and no structural changes may be made
without the permission of AYY’s real estate sector.
For fire safety reasons, goods may only be stored in the facilities reserved for them.
No items, such as door mats, prams, bicycles, etc. may be stored in stairways or
passages.
Residents and users of the facilities are obliged to immediately notify AYY and/or the
maintenance company of any defects and deficiencies they notice or cause in the
apartment, common areas and elsewhere in the property. It is important for AYY to be
informed without delay of defects and deficiencies concerning apartments, common
areas of apartments, other areas in the property and yard areas.

6 § Waste management

Waste that could cause clogging or damage must not be poured down or discharged
into drains. Waste must be taken in the containers provided in accordance with the
recycling instructions.

7 § Hazardous waste and storage of hazardous substances

The storage of hazardous substances must comply with explosives regulations and
laws. Hazardous waste should be delivered to appropriate locations in accordance
with recycling instructions. The storage of flammable liquids and gases in storage and
basement facilities is strictly prohibited.

8 § Pets

The keeping of pets other than those kept in the aquarium is completely prohibited
in shared apartments. In other than shared apartments, pets are allowed under the
following conditions: Pets must be on a leash outside the buildings and must not cause
a disturbance to other residents. It is prohibited to walk pets on children’s playgrounds
and in their immediate vicinity. Pets must not be allowed to foul in the buildings or the
property area.

9 § Locking of doors

Front doors of the buildings, the doors of rental facilities and the doors leading from
apartments to the staircase must be kept locked. For safety reasons, residents and
users of the facilities must ensure that the doors remain locked.

10 § Dusting and airing out

Dusting carpets and airing out bedding is only allowed in the places reserved for
this purpose. Dusting is allowed outside the quiet hours. On the apartment-specific
balconies, it is only allowed to air out bedding and brush clothes inside the railings.
Apartments must not be aired out by opening the door to the stairwell.

11 § Storage facilities for residents

The properties have storage facilities for residents and their use vary in each building.
Residents must mark the storage units they use in a manner approved by AYY. AYY has
the right to remove goods left in the corridors of the storage facilities and to empty
the unmarked storage units. Storage corridors must be kept empty for fire safety
reasons. In apartment-specific basement storage units, a resident may use only a unit
corresponding to the number of one’s apartment. It is prohibited to use other storage
units. A storage unit is reserved through AYY. The storage unit in use must be marked
with a note that reads “this storage unit is used by the resident in 2021 (according to
the year).

12 § Parking of vehicles

The parking of vehicles is only allowed in marked parking spaces. Unauthorised
parking of the vehicle in a driveway, yard, rescue road or a parking space of another
person is prohibited. Long-term parking of vehicles in the area of AYY’s properties is
prohibited. It is prohibited to leave loose electrical wires in the heating sockets. For
safety reasons, charging electric cars from thermal plugs is prohibited.
Bicycles and similar sports equipment must be placed in the provided facilities.

13 § Grilling

Grilling on balconies with other than electric grills is prohibited for fire safety reasons.
In the apartments with their own yard, other grills may also be used. In this case,
grilling should take place away from the building so that odour will not spread to top
floor apartments.

14 § Common facilities and yards

The common areas and courtyards of the properties should be kept tidy. The storage
of sports equipment, toys, prams and other similar goods in stairwells and other
common areas is prohibited, unless storage is permitted with a separate permit.
Residents must not interfere with the normal cleaning of AYY’s properties. AYY is
entitled to recover the costs for additional cleaning caused by the resident from the
resident or the user of the facility.

15 § Smoking

Smoking is prohibited indoors including apartments, residents’ common areas,
rental facilities, association facilities and stairwells. When smoking on the balcony or
outdoors, the smoker must ensure that no odour or smoke spreads to public areas
or apartments. It is prohibited to smoke on common balconies and balconies with a
ventilation unit.

16 § Separate property-specific regulations

Property-specific resident councils may instruct on the use of common areas and
courtyards.

17 § Amendments to the rules and regulations

Amendments to these rules are made by AYY’s housing cooperative.
